跳转到内容

Excel查询数据技巧,如何快速连接数据库?

零门槛、免安装!海量模板方案,点击即可,在线试用!

免费试用

Excel查询数据的“个数据库”通常是指如何让Excel与不同类型的数据库(如SQL Server、MySQL、Oracle等)进行数据交互,实现批量读取、分析和管理。1、通过Excel的数据连接功能可以直接访问主流数据库;2、借助如简道云零代码开发平台等工具,可实现更便捷的数据集成;3、利用Power Query等高级插件可扩展查询能力。 其中,使用简道云零代码开发平台尤为适合无编程基础的用户,它支持通过图形化界面配置数据源、设计查询逻辑,并与Excel双向集成,大幅降低了企业级数据对接与管理的门槛。本文将详细介绍操作步骤、方法优劣及实际应用建议,帮助用户高效实现Excel与各类数据库的数据查询。

《excel如何查询数据的个数据库》

一、EXCEL与各类数据库连接方式概述

在信息化办公环境中,许多企业和个人需要将Excel作为前端工具,与后端数据库(如MySQL、SQL Server、Oracle等)进行高效的数据交互。主要连接方式如下:

连接方式优点缺点适用场景
ODBC(开放式数据库连接)支持多种主流数据库配置略复杂企业内网、自定义系统对接
Power Query/“获取和转换”操作简便,内置于新版Office部分高级功能需Power BI支持日常数据提取分析
VBA自定义宏灵活性强,可编程扩展编码难度较高高级自动化任务
第三方零代码平台(如简道云)零代码操作,模板丰富部分功能需注册或付费企业级业务系统集成

通过上述方式,用户可根据自身需求选择合适的技术路线,实现从简单同步到复杂自动化的一体化流程。

二、EXCEL内置数据查询方法详解

  1. ODBC/OLEDB数据源设置
  • 打开Excel →“数据”→“获取外部数据”→“自其他来源”
  • 选择ODBC或OLEDB
  • 配置服务器地址/库名/账户密码
  • 导入表或编写SQL语句筛选所需字段
  1. Power Query快速集成
  • “数据”→“获取和转换数据”→“从数据库”
  • 支持SQL Server/MySQL/Access/Oracle等多种类型
  • 可视化筛选列字段,支持自动刷新
  1. VBA宏实现定制查询
  • 在VBA编辑器中编写ADO连接脚本
  • 动态执行SQL命令并输出到指定单元格区域

示例表格:常见配置项

步骤操作界面位置必填项
数据源选择数据->获取外部数据数据库类型
服务器参数输入弹窗表单IP, 用户, 密码
表选择/查询语句导入表界面/高级选项表名/自定义SQL

这些方法广泛适用于日常办公,但在应对大批量、多表、多条件联查时存在一定局限。

三、“简道云零代码开发平台”的创新实践

随着业务数字化升级,对无代码、高效率、高安全性的数据协同提出更高要求。简道云(https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; )作为领先的零代码开发平台,为Excel与各类数据库间搭建起桥梁:

  • 核心优势:
  1. 全图形化操作,无需编程基础。
  2. 丰富的数据源插件,一键接入市面主流关系型&非关系型数据库。
  3. 可视化流程设计,实现跨库联查、多条件汇总分析。
  4. 与Excel无缝集成,可直接推送或同步结果至工作簿。
  • 典型应用场景:
  • 集团总部实时汇总下属公司ERP库存信息至财务报表
  • 销售团队每日同步CRM客户动态至共享EXCEL文档

详细流程举例:

  1. 注册并登录简道云官网
  2. 新建应用 → 添加【外部数据源】控件
  3. 按向导配置MySQL/Oracle/MS SQL Server等参数
  4. 拖拽式建立跨表关联逻辑
  5. 设置周期性同步,将结果推送到指定Excel账号或邮箱

使用效果对比表:

对比维度Excel原生方案简道云零代码方案
操作难度中~高极低
自动更新手动刷新为主支持周期定时自动同步
多库整合难以实现灵活拖拽跨库整合
权限管理基本企业级精细权限+审计日志

四、多种方案优缺点及典型应用实例解析

不同技术路线有其独特优势和局限。

  • 原生EXCEL+ODBC/OLEDB:
  • 优点:无需第三方授权,安全自主可控。
  • 缺点:初始配置繁琐、不便于多人协作维护。
  • Power Query插件:
  • 优点:界面友好,适用于复杂清洗及多步转换场景。
  • 缺点:部分专业功能绑定于Power BI生态,需要额外费用。
  • VBA宏脚本:
  • 优点:高度定制化,可嵌入逻辑判断及自动处理异常。
  • 缺点:运维门槛高,对非IT人员不友好。
  • 简道云零代码平台:
  • 优点:极致易用,高可扩展性,多终端联动;丰富模板即装即用,无需担心底层兼容问题。
  • 缺点:部分高级能力在免费版有限制,需要注册并了解平台业务模型。

案例分析——集团财务月报自动合并

背景: 某大型制造集团下辖10家子公司,每家采用不同品牌ERP系统,各自有独立MySQL/PostgreSQL/MSSQL后台。总部要求每月统一汇总库存和资金情况,并以标准格式输出至EXCEL供董事会审议。

传统做法: 人工导出各地ERP明细,用VLOOKUP/HLOOKUP公式拼接,经常因字段错位或格式不一致导致出错且耗时长。

采用简道云方案:

  • 各子公司按模板授权配置接口;
  • 总部管理员通过『外部数据』控件一键拉取所有子公司的实时报表;
  • 跨地域网络无障碍同步;
  • 汇总结果自动生成标准EXCEL文件并推送董事会成员邮箱;
  • 权限分级保障敏感资产信息安全流转。

效果提升: 整个流程由原本人工三天压缩至半小时内完成,全程无需任何手工拼接,大幅减少错误率且易于追踪溯源。

五、安全性与维护成本分析

对于企业级用户而言,安全与后续维护尤为关键:

列表对比:

  1. Excel原生直连:
  • 用户权限依赖IT部门统一管理;
  • 风险在于本地文档易被复制泄露;
  • 后续变更涉及所有参与者手工调整公式链路;
  1. 零代码平台(以简道云为例):
  • 平台自带权限体系,可按角色分配读写浏览全生命周期授权;
  • 审计日志全程记录每一次访问及修改动作;
  • 应用变更可一键回滚历史版本,极大降低运维风险;

六、新趋势——智能BI工具与NoCode生态结合前景展望

未来办公趋势正在向智能分析+低门槛开发迈进:

  • 零代码平台将成为企业数字转型重要抓手,为中小团队赋能自主搭建轻量业务系统,不再依赖昂贵IT外包资源;
  • 智能BI(Business Intelligence)组件不断升级,将自然语言搜索、图形预测等AI能力赋能于日常报表生产,提高决策效率;
  • Excel虽仍是不可替代的数据入口,但其强大已逐步被灵活、安全、更具协同能力的新一代工具补充甚至替代——如简道云这样的平台正成为新标配;

综合建议: 对于刚起步或者资源有限的小微企业,可以先试用Power Query结合模板快速部署;而对于需要稳定、高效、多库整合及强权限管控的大中型组织,更推荐尝试简道云零代码开发平台 ,享受全生命周期服务支持。


总结 综上所述,要让Excel高效地查询多个不同类型的数据库,可以采用原生ODBC/OLEDB接口,也可以借助专业插件,更推荐利用像简道云零代码开发平台 ,实现灵活、高效、安全的一站式解决方案。建议根据实际需求评估操作复杂度、安全等级和预算投入,有计划地推进数字办公升级。此外,还可以关注行业最新BI发展趋势,把握智能办公红利期!

100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ac

精品问答:


Excel如何高效查询多个数据库中的数据?

我需要在Excel中同时查询多个数据库的数据,怎样才能实现高效且准确的数据整合?有没有具体的操作步骤或工具推荐?

在Excel中高效查询多个数据库,可以通过以下方法实现:

  1. 使用“数据”选项卡中的“获取数据”功能,连接SQL Server、MySQL等多种数据库。
  2. 利用Power Query(获取与转换)工具,进行数据抽取和整合。
  3. 通过VBA编写自定义查询脚本,实现复杂自动化查询。 案例:某企业通过Power Query连接了3个不同的数据库,实现了日均10万条数据的实时同步,提高了数据处理效率30%。

Excel查询数据库时如何保证数据的准确性和完整性?

我经常担心从数据库导入到Excel的数据不准确或缺失,有哪些方法可以确保查询结果的完整性和准确性?

保证Excel中数据库查询数据准确性和完整性,可以采取以下措施:

  • 使用SQL语句中的校验条件(如WHERE、JOIN)精准筛选数据。
  • 在Excel中设置数据验证规则,避免错误输入。
  • 利用Power Query中的预览功能检查导入前的数据样式和数量。 统计数据显示,通过合理设置筛选条件,错误率可降低至1%以下。

如何使用Excel公式实现简单的数据库查询?

我不熟悉SQL,但想用Excel公式快速查找某个表格里符合条件的数据,有哪些函数适合做这种‘简易’数据库查询?

对非专业用户,Excel提供多种函数模拟简单数据库查询,如:

  • VLOOKUP/HLOOKUP:按关键字查找单条匹配记录。
  • INDEX+MATCH组合:灵活跨列查找,提高匹配精度。
  • FILTER函数(Office 365以上):批量筛选满足条件的数据行。 示例:使用FILTER函数能在秒级时间内返回符合销售额大于10000元的所有客户名单。

Excel连接外部数据库时常见问题及解决方案有哪些?

我在用Excel连接外部数据库时,经常遇到连接失败或者数据刷新慢的问题,这些问题一般怎么解决?

常见问题及解决方案包括:

问题类型常见原因解决方案
连接失败网络权限不足、驱动未安装检查网络设置,安装对应ODBC/JDBC驱动
数据刷新慢查询语句效率低、网络带宽限制优化SQL语句,使用增量刷新
数据格式错乱数据类型不匹配在Power Query中调整列类型
实际案例中,通过优化SQL语句后,某公司将报表刷新时间由15分钟缩短至3分钟。

文章版权归" "www.jiandaoyun.com所有。
转载请注明出处:https://www.jiandaoyun.com/nblog/86557/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com 删除。